Side note: In Sweden, the general advice for bears is “play dead”, but maybe Canadian bears are different?
Depends on the bear. Black bears are cowards and you can generally just make noise or act big to scare them. Brown or grizzlies you’ll want to play dead and pray then don’t try to eat you. Polar bears, good luck, better have one of those boxes really close by.
The rule on black bears can go out the window if they are worried about their young, super hungry, or young and inexperienced with humans.

Let me see if I remember this correctly…
If it is black, fight back
If it is brown, lie down
If it is white, good night
